Global News is projecting Adam van Koeverden has been re-elected as the Liberal MP for Milton.
The Olympic gold medallist won with nearly 52 per cent of the vote last time around.
Van Koeverden also serves as the parliamentary secretary to the minister of diversity and inclusion and youth and to the minister of Canadian heritage (Sport).
The riding of Milton is located in southern Ontario. It includes the Regional Municipality of Halton, the town of Milton and part of Burlington.
Prior to the 2015 election, the riding was known as Halton, which included similar boundaries with the exception of parts of Oakville being included.
